Remove nsAutoCString with nsAutoString.GetBuffer().

This commit is contained in:
mscott%netscape.com 1999-06-04 21:49:18 +00:00
Родитель 44ffed7214
Коммит 6c9f928bec
1 изменённых файлов: 3 добавлений и 3 удалений

Просмотреть файл

@ -471,15 +471,15 @@ NS_IMETHODIMP nsMsgMessageDataSource::OnItemPropertyFlagChanged(nsISupports *ite
{ {
if(PL_strcmp("Status", property) == 0) if(PL_strcmp("Status", property) == 0)
{ {
nsAutoString oldStatusStr, newStatusStr; nsAutoString oldStatusStr((const char *)"",eOneByte), newStatusStr ((const char *)"", eOneByte);
rv = createStatusStringFromFlag(oldFlag, oldStatusStr); rv = createStatusStringFromFlag(oldFlag, oldStatusStr);
if(NS_FAILED(rv)) if(NS_FAILED(rv))
return rv; return rv;
rv = createStatusStringFromFlag(newFlag, newStatusStr); rv = createStatusStringFromFlag(newFlag, newStatusStr);
if(NS_FAILED(rv)) if(NS_FAILED(rv))
return rv; return rv;
rv = NotifyPropertyChanged(resource, kNC_Status, nsAutoCString(oldStatusStr), rv = NotifyPropertyChanged(resource, kNC_Status, oldStatusStr.GetBuffer(),
nsAutoCString(newStatusStr)); newStatusStr.GetBuffer());
} }
} }
return rv; return rv;